Rubber kettlebells are a popular choice for those looking for a durable and versatile workout tool. Made from high-quality rubber, these kettlebells are designed to withstand the rigours of regular use without cracking or chipping. The rubber coating also helps to protect floors and other equipment from damage, making them ideal for use in a home gym or commercial setting. Available in a range of weights, rubber kettlebells are perfect for a variety of exercises, from swings and squats to presses and rows. Their ergonomic design ensures a comfortable grip, while their flat base allows them to be stored neatly on a shelf or in a dustbin.

1. What material of kettlebell is best?
Conclusion to Buying Kettlebells Cast Iron kettlebells are the most diverse and excellent for beginners and almost anyone not interested in going in to competition. If you are more advanced and want to focus on purely single handed exercises then the competition kettlebell may be for you.
2. Are PVC kettlebells good?
Plastic kettlebells are the most cost-effective kettlebells on the market, and are great for beginners; but they may not be appropriate for those who want to take kettlebell training more seriously.
